About AmpliFI

What is AmpliFI?

AmpliFI is a Chrome extension for your F&I desk. It reads deal data directly from your DMS and automatically builds a clean, complete F&I menu for every deal — no manual entry, no switching between portals. Every product gets pitched on every deal, every time.

What problem does AmpliFI solve?

Most F&I managers lose money on deals because they are juggling multiple portals, manually entering data, or simply skipping products when a deal gets busy. AmpliFI eliminates that friction. The menu appears automatically, so your team presents every product on every deal — which means more contracts, better compliance, and more gross per deal.

How is AmpliFI different from other F&I menu tools?

AmpliFI pulls data directly from your DMS without requiring a formal integration. It installs as a simple Chrome extension — no IT project, no lengthy setup. Your F&I manager can be presenting a full menu within hours of going live, not weeks.

Setup & Compatibility

Does AmpliFI work with my DMS?

Yes. AmpliFI is DMS agnostic — it reads deal data directly and does not require a formal DMS integration or IT-side configuration. If your setup is unusual in any way, your agent will flag it and the team will test compatibility before your account goes live.

Do I need to uninstall my existing F&I tools?

No. AmpliFI installs as a Chrome extension and runs alongside your existing tools. You do not need to remove anything or change your current workflow to get started.

How long does setup take?

Most dealers are live within 2-3 business days of being submitted by their agent. Here is how it works:
  1. Your agent submits your dealership info and TPA details through VelociFI.
  2. Carketa reviews the submission and confirms your setup.
  3. Your account is configured with your providers and products.
  4. Your agent is notified when you are live and schedules your kickoff.

Is there any hardware or software required besides Chrome?

No. AmpliFI is a Chrome extension. As long as your F&I manager uses Chrome and has access to your DMS in that browser, AmpliFI is ready to work.

Eligibility

Is my dealership eligible for AmpliFI?

To be eligible, your dealership needs to meet four criteria:
  • Independent dealer — AmpliFI is not yet available for franchise locations
  • No reinsurance structure in place
  • 20 or more units on your lot
  • Your agent has at least one AmpliFI-approved TPA established at your store
If any of those do not apply, your agent can let you know where you stand and what a path to eligibility looks like.

We have a reinsurance structure. Can we still use AmpliFI?

Not at this time. The current version of AmpliFI does not support reinsurance structures. This is something the Carketa team is working toward. Your agent can keep you updated as the product evolves.

We are a franchise dealer. Can we use AmpliFI?

Not yet. AmpliFI is currently built for independent dealers. Franchise support is on the product roadmap. Ask your agent for updates as this develops.
